Embodiment Construction

[0015] The present invention will be further described below in conjunction with accompanying drawing.

[0016] As shown in the figure, a new type of tunnel lighting energy-saving system based on natural light is characterized in that: a number of reinforced concrete arch beams 1 and lighting gaps 2 are arranged at intervals in the extending direction outside the tunnel entrance and exit. Plant a section of arbor 4 on both sides of the road in the direction outside the tunnel mouth dimming lighting system. The lighting gap 2 is formed by connecting a light-transmitting plate 5 and a light-shielding plate 6 . A ventilation hole 7 is provided between the light-transmitting plate 5 and the light-shielding plate 6 . The frosted glass material adopted by the light-transmitting plate 5 can make the illumination of the tunnel mouth soft.

Abstract

The invention relates to a novel energy-saving tunnel illumination system based on natural light. The novel energy-saving tunnel illumination system based on natural light is characterized in that a plurality of reinforced concrete arch beams and lighting gaps are arranged at intervals in the extending directions of the outer sides of tunnel inlet and outlet; a section of arbor is respectively planted at two sides of a road in the outer side direction of a light reducing illumination system of the tunnel opening; the lighting gaps are formed by connecting light transmission plates and light blocking plates, and vent holes are arranged between the light transmission plates and the light blocking plates; the light transmission plates at the lighting gaps are made of frosted glass materials. The novel energy-saving tunnel illumination system based on natural light has the advantages that the lighting gaps can be set according to engineering calculation, the natural light is sufficiently utilized, and the illumination at the inlet and outlet sections and the transition section of the tunnel can be solved; the light transmission plates are made of frosted glass materials, so that the illumination at the tunnel inlet and outlet can be soft.

technical field [0001] The invention belongs to the field of tunnel lighting, in particular to a novel tunnel lighting energy-saving system based on natural light. Background technique [0002] At present, tunnel lighting system is the main component of road operation cost. The lighting of the tunnel entrance section, transition section and exit section accounts for more than 70% of the lighting of the entire tunnel. Therefore, solving the lighting of these sections is of great significance to the energy saving of the tunnel. [0003] When the car approaches a long tunnel entrance, the brightness of the sky, open road, nearby buildings, etc. in the driver's field of vision is much higher than that of the tunnel entrance.
